Git Product home page Git Product logo

Comments (26)

cuber avatar cuber commented on September 2, 2024

是不是 nginx 进程没重启?

from ngx_http_google_filter_module.

 avatar commented on September 2, 2024

才发邮件给你,还以为你没看到,如何启动?

from ngx_http_google_filter_module.

 avatar commented on September 2, 2024

@cuber 发给你的邮件附件里边有Nginx配置文件,你看看有没有问题。

from ngx_http_google_filter_module.

cuber avatar cuber commented on September 2, 2024

看你的配置,应该是装了某个发行版,一般来说这样子就可以重启了

sudo /etc/init.d/nginx stop
sudo /etc/init.d/nginx start

from ngx_http_google_filter_module.

 avatar commented on September 2, 2024

login as: root
[email protected]'s password:
Last login: Tue Aug 11 10:58:34 2015 from 117.95.165.65
[root@default ~]# sudo /etc/init.d/nginx stop
sudo: /etc/init.d/nginx: command not found
[root@default ~]# sudo /etc/init.d/nginx start
sudo: /etc/init.d/nginx: command not found
[root@default ~]#

怎么提示找不到?

不可能是发行版,下载的地址都是说明里上边一部分的过程

from ngx_http_google_filter_module.

 avatar commented on September 2, 2024

@cuber

from ngx_http_google_filter_module.

xavierskip avatar xavierskip commented on September 2, 2024

你还是把你的环境,是编译安装的nginx还是其他,说清楚吧

from ngx_http_google_filter_module.

 avatar commented on September 2, 2024

@xavierskip 用的是这个页面的最简安装那个步骤的内容,没用下边的发行版:https://github.com/cuber/ngx_http_google_filter_module/blob/master/README.zh-CN.md

你怎么看?

from ngx_http_google_filter_module.

wenson avatar wenson commented on September 2, 2024

建议使用 which nginx ,确认下 nginx 在哪里,然后在使用 重启命令呗。

from ngx_http_google_filter_module.

 avatar commented on September 2, 2024

@wenson 让你见笑了,Linux命令我一点都不了解,都是按照别人的步骤来的,这些真的不懂。


[root@default ~]# which nginx
/usr/bin/which: no nginx in (/usr/local/sbin:/usr/local/bin:/sbin:/bin:/usr/sbin:/usr/bin:/root/bin)


难道要我交出端口和密码?!

from ngx_http_google_filter_module.

wenson avatar wenson commented on September 2, 2024

第一步:
查看 nginx是否正常启动?
命令:ps axu| grep nginx
如果没有启动建议可是使用find 命令 找下 nginx 在哪里
命令:find / -name nginx
然后尝试重启看看?
第二步:
查看配置文件是否正常?
建议贴出来 瞧瞧

from ngx_http_google_filter_module.

 avatar commented on September 2, 2024

@wenson 下边是运行命令的结果:


[root@default ~]# ps axu| grep nginx
root 18564 0.0 0.5 5108 644 ? Ss 10:05 0:00 nginx: master process /opt/nginx-1.7.8/sbin/nginx
nobody 18565 0.0 1.1 5244 1288 ? S 10:05 0:00 nginx: worker process
root 18790 0.0 0.4 2280 556 pts/0 S+ 23:25 0:00 grep nginx
[root@default ~]# find / -name nginx
/root/nginx-1.7.8/objs/nginx
/opt/nginx-1.7.8/sbin/nginx


配置文件待会邮给你,麻烦看一下。

from ngx_http_google_filter_module.

 avatar commented on September 2, 2024

@wenson 额,你的主页好像没你的邮箱,我发出来吧


#user nobody;
worker_processes 1;

#error_log logs/error.log;
#error_log logs/error.log notice;
#error_log logs/error.log info;

#pid logs/nginx.pid;

events {
worker_connections 1024;
}

http {
include mime.types;
default_type application/octet-stream;

#log_format  main  '$remote_addr - $remote_user [$time_local] "$request" '
#                  '$status $body_bytes_sent "$http_referer" '
#                  '"$http_user_agent" "$http_x_forwarded_for"';

#access_log  logs/access.log  main;

sendfile        on;
#tcp_nopush     on;

#keepalive_timeout  0;
keepalive_timeout  65;

#gzip  on;

server {
    listen       80;
    server_name  jingwei.pub;
    resolver 8.8.8.8;
    #charset koi8-r;

    #access_log  logs/host.access.log  main;

    location / {
        google on;
        google_scholar on;
        google_language "zh-CN";
       google_robots_allow on;
        google_ssl_off "www.google.com";

    }

    #error_page  404              /404.html;

    # redirect server error pages to the static page /50x.html
    #
    error_page   500 502 503 504  /50x.html;
    location = /50x.html {
        root   html;
    }

    # proxy the PHP scripts to Apache listening on 127.0.0.1:80
    #
    #location ~ \.php$ {
    #    proxy_pass   http://127.0.0.1;
    #}

    # pass the PHP scripts to FastCGI server listening on 127.0.0.1:9000
    #
    #location ~ \.php$ {
    #    root           html;
    #    fastcgi_pass   127.0.0.1:9000;
    #    fastcgi_index  index.php;
    #    fastcgi_param  SCRIPT_FILENAME  /scripts$fastcgi_script_name;
    #    include        fastcgi_params;
    #}

    # deny access to .htaccess files, if Apache's document root
    # concurs with nginx's one
    #
    #location ~ /\.ht {
    #    deny  all;
    #}
}

# another virtual host using mix of IP-, name-, and port-based configuration
#
#server {
#    listen       8000;
#    listen       somename:8080;
#    server_name  somename  alias  another.alias;

#    location / {
#        root   html;
#        index  index.html index.htm;
#    }
#}


# HTTPS server
#
#server {
#    listen       443 ssl;
#    server_name  localhost;

#    ssl_certificate      cert.pem;
#    ssl_certificate_key  cert.key;

#    ssl_session_cache    shared:SSL:1m;
#    ssl_session_timeout  5m;

#    ssl_ciphers  HIGH:!aNULL:!MD5;
#    ssl_prefer_server_ciphers  on;

#    location / {
#        root   html;
#        index  index.html index.htm;
#    }
#}

}


from ngx_http_google_filter_module.

wenson avatar wenson commented on September 2, 2024

@zhongjingwei
1、 /opt/nginx-1.7.8/sbin/nginx stop
2、 /opt/nginx-1.7.8/sbin/nginx start
重启下web server 呗。

from ngx_http_google_filter_module.

 avatar commented on September 2, 2024

@wenson

[root@default ~]# /opt/nginx-1.7.8/sbin/nginx stop
nginx: invalid option: "stop"
[root@default ~]# /opt/nginx-1.7.8/sbin/nginx start
nginx: invalid option: "start"

貌似还是不行

from ngx_http_google_filter_module.

wenson avatar wenson commented on September 2, 2024

试试 这个 /opt/nginx-1.7.8/sbin/nginx -s reload

from ngx_http_google_filter_module.

 avatar commented on September 2, 2024

@wenson 哈哈OK了,不知道是那一步产生了效果,你知道吗?好像就是这条命令/opt/nginx-1.7.8/sbin/nginx -s reload ,这是什么意思,顺便学习一下

from ngx_http_google_filter_module.

wenson avatar wenson commented on September 2, 2024

done.
改密码吧

from ngx_http_google_filter_module.

wenson avatar wenson commented on September 2, 2024

重启 nginx 而已
参考资料:
http://blog.chinaunix.net/uid-29791971-id-4702007.html

from ngx_http_google_filter_module.

 avatar commented on September 2, 2024

@wenson 我觉得这个速度不够快,显然没我的shadowsocks快,有没有什么办法优化一下?

from ngx_http_google_filter_module.

 avatar commented on September 2, 2024

@wenson 这是网址:jingwei.pub

你来体验一下速度,看看还能不能优化

from ngx_http_google_filter_module.

 avatar commented on September 2, 2024

@wenson 我又重做了一边,现在貌似又不行了,我输入/opt/nginx-1.7.8/sbin/nginx -s reload ,返回的结果是:

[root@default ~]# /opt/nginx-1.7.8/sbin/nginx -s reload
nginx: [emerg] directive "resolver" is not terminated by ";" in /opt/nginx-1.7.8/conf/nginx.conf:43

这样正确吗?

from ngx_http_google_filter_module.

 avatar commented on September 2, 2024

@wenson 好吧,我看懂了,是我太大意,少了一个;

from ngx_http_google_filter_module.

wenson avatar wenson commented on September 2, 2024

小小意见,这样写 配置文件不太干净,有空研究下 vhosts吧。
参考资料:http://tabalt.net/blog/nginx-virtual-host/

from ngx_http_google_filter_module.

 avatar commented on September 2, 2024

@wenson 好像是我的vps太渣了,后来我又在DigitalOcean上搭建了一下,几乎搜索结果都是秒开,就是心疼钱

from ngx_http_google_filter_module.

cuber avatar cuber commented on September 2, 2024

很高兴你的问题解决了。
btw. 自从出了国际氮气瓶,上海电信根本无法愉快的玩耍了...

from ngx_http_google_filter_module.

Related Issues (20)

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.